yuengling.com. D. G. Yuengling & Son, established in 1829, is the oldest operating brewing company in the United States. In 2018, by volume of sales, it was the largest craft brewery, sixth largest overall brewery and largest wholly American-owned brewery in the United States. No, Yuengling is not a Florida beer. Yuengling is one of the oldest and most popular breweries in the United States, and is based in Pottsville, Pennsylvania. The brewery was founded in 1829 by David G. Yuengling and is currently owned and operated by the fifth and sixth generations of the Yuengling family.

Yuengling & Son. Established in 1829, the company is the largest wholly American-owned brewery in the United States. In 1911 it was made illegal to grow currants in the United States. They were banned by the US Department of Agriculture because they carried the white pine blister rust disease. This fungus threatened to wipe out the pines in the US, so all Ribes were banned to protect the logging industry at the time. Federal law only mandates that mattresses constructed with u... The answer to why Yuengling isn’t sold in all states has to do with the company’s small size. As a family-owned business, Yuengling has remained a relatively small brewery for the majority of its history and is thus limited in how far it can expand. Carrying beer to more remote and distant areas is a costly enterprise due to taxes, fees ...
